An important note with regards to image quality & resolution...
The 1.3M pixel Dino-Lite Pro models such as the AM413T provide TRUE 1.3M pixel images and use a high quality 1/3", 1.3M pixel image sensor coupled with high quality optics. There are products on the market which specify an image capture resolution of 1.3M pixel but which use a smaller 1/4" image sensor or, in some cases, a lower resolution VGA image sensor with the output images being upsampled in software and thus providing inferior results.
